Two men charged in connection with burglary in Biddenden, where sentimental medals were stolen

By: Kristina Curtis

Published: 15:00, 15 February 2018

Two men from Thanet have been charged in connection with a burglary in Biddenden.

Peter Line, 42, of Westbrook Road, Margate, and Bradley Thompson, 43, of Bradley Road, Ramsgate have both been charged with receiving stolen goods.

The pair are due to appear via virtual link at Medway Magistrates’ Court today.

The stolen medals

The charges are in connection with a report of a burglary at a property in Benenden Road between 12.20pm and 2.15pm on Saturday.

Some of the items reported missing following the burglary have not yet been recovered, including military medals and a rare George Cross medal, said to be of great sentimental value to the victims.

So far, five people have been arrested in connection with the burglary.

People are asked to contact Police on 01843 222289 quoting ZY/7148/18 if they have any information about the location of the missing medals.
